site stats

C++ unordered_set pair int int

WebThis is because std::unordered_map uses std::hash for computing hash value for its keys and there is no specialization of std::hash for std::pair in the C++ standard library. If we want to use a pair as key to std::unordered_map, we can follow any of the following approaches:. 1. Define specialization for std::hash function. Here, the idea is to define … Web在C++11之前,我们只能通过函数重载或者宏定义等方式来实现可变参数函数的编写。而C++11中引入了可变参数模板的概念,可以通过这种方式更加优雅地编写可变参数的函数或类模板。_Valty是模板参数包,表示可以有任意数量的类型参数。在模板的使用中,可以 ...

C++ : How to use unordered_set that has elements that are

Web24.3 容器概念. 定义:容器概念实际上是一种概念性抽象基类-本质上容器概念不使用继承机制。. 容器实际上是一个对象存储了其他的对象,他们都是独立的类型 存储在容器中的对象属于容器,如果容器释放了,那么其中的对象也释放了 (如果是指针容器的话 ... WebMar 13, 2024 · unordered_map 是 C++ STL 中的一种关联容器,它将键映射到值。. unordered_map 与 map 的不同之处在于它使用的是哈希表,而不是红黑树。. 因此,unordered_map 的查询、插入和删除的时间复杂度为 O (1),而不是 map 的 O (log n)。. unordered_map 中的键必须是唯一的,因此不能有 ... open-shell github repository https://tlrpromotions.com

unordered set of Pairs in C++ with Examples

WebApr 12, 2024 · C++ unordered_map. unordered_map 容器和 map 容器一样,以键值对(pair类型)的形式存储数据,存储的各个键值对的键互不相同且不允许被修改。 ... set … Web我正在測試 STL 查找算法。 我到達了地圖容器。 但是,map 有自己的方法 map name.find key 。 即便如此,如果提供一對作為要查找的元素,則通用 find 函數應該可以工作。 但它不起作用。 我試圖在地圖中找到一對元素,但它不起作用。 我嘗試找到一個 iterator 並且它有 WebMar 13, 2024 · unordered_set是C++ STL中的一个容器,用于存储一组不重复的整数。 ... unordered_mappairs是一个以char类型为键和值的无序映射容器,可 … ipa gateway review gate 3

How to use unordered_map efficiently in C++ - GeeksforGeeks

Category:【C++】容器 - 知乎 - 知乎专栏

Tags:C++ unordered_set pair int int

C++ unordered_set pair int int

C++ LeetCode 刷题经验、技巧及踩坑记录【二 …

Webtemplate < class Key, // unordered_set::key_type/value_type class Hash = hash, // unordered_set::hasher class Pred = equal_to, // unordered_set::key_equal class … Webstd::unordered_set> s; This is because unordered containers like std::unordered_set and std::unordered_map uses std::hash for computing hash value for …

C++ unordered_set pair int int

Did you know?

WebApr 13, 2024 · Therefore, the space used by the unordered_set is directly. 3. Initialization Using an Array. As unordered_set stores unique elements, one can store the elements using an array of the same data type. Syntax: unordered_setNew_set(old_arr, old_arr + n); Here, old_arr is the array of strings from which contents will be copied into … WebApr 11, 2024 · unordered_map底层基于哈希表实现,拥有快速检索的功能。unordered_map是STL中的一种关联容器。容器中元素element成对出现(std::pair),element.first是该元素的键-key,容器element.second是该元素的键的值-value。unordered_map中每个key是唯一的,插入和查询速度接近于O(1)(在没有冲突 …

WebApr 12, 2024 · 二、unordered_set 1.unordered_set的介绍. 1、unordered_set是不按特定顺序存储键值的关联式容器,其允许通过键值快速的索引到对应的元素。 2、 … Webstruct pair_hash { inline std::size_t operator()(const std::pair & v) const { return v.first*31+v.second; } }; Now you can use it like this: std::unordered_set< std::pair

WebJul 28, 2024 · Set of pairs in C++. No duplicate pair is allowed in a set of pairs. Elements of such a set, i.e pairs are sorted according to the key that is the first element of each pair present in the set. We can search for a particular pair, add pair, remove pair and can get the count of pair present. Syntax is −. set< pair > set_name; WebDec 19, 2024 · Example 1: Below is the C++ program to demonstrate the working of an unordered set of pairs. C++ #include using namespace std; struct …

WebType of the elements. Each element in an unordered_set is also uniquely identified by this value. Aliased as member types unordered_set::key_type and unordered_set::value_type. Hash A unary function object type that takes an object of the same type as the elements as argument and returns a unique value of type size_t based on it.

Web如何遍歷表單對的映射 >使用迭代器 [英]How to traverse a map of the form pair> with a iterator ipa gateway reviewsWebMar 17, 2024 · usingunordered_set =std::unordered_set>; (2) (since C++17) Unordered set is an … open-shell githubWebC++ : How to use unordered_set that has elements that are vector of pair int,int To Access My Live Chat Page, On Google, Search for "hows tech developer conn... open shell in windowsWeb我正在測試 STL 查找算法。 我到達了地圖容器。 但是,map 有自己的方法 map name.find key 。 即便如此,如果提供一對作為要查找的元素,則通用 find 函數應該可以工作。 但 … open shell heise downloadWeb在C++11之前,我们只能通过函数重载或者宏定义等方式来实现可变参数函数的编写。而C++11中引入了可变参数模板的概念,可以通过这种方式更加优雅地编写可变参数的函 … open shell latest versionipag bachelorWebApr 13, 2024 · An unordered_set is an associated container available in the C++ Standard Template Library (STL) that is used for unique elements without any specific ordering, it … ipag business school jpo